Lines Matching refs:AssemblerTest
56 class AssemblerTest : public AssemblerTestBase {
62 typedef std::string (*TestFn)(AssemblerTest* assembler_test, Ass* assembler);
80 &AssemblerTest::GetRegName<RegisterView::kUsePrimaryName>, in RepeatR()
87 &AssemblerTest::GetRegName<RegisterView::kUseSecondaryName>, in Repeatr()
95 &AssemblerTest::GetRegName<RegisterView::kUsePrimaryName>, in RepeatRR()
96 &AssemblerTest::GetRegName<RegisterView::kUsePrimaryName>, in RepeatRR()
104 &AssemblerTest::GetRegName<RegisterView::kUsePrimaryName>, in RepeatRRNoDupes()
105 &AssemblerTest::GetRegName<RegisterView::kUsePrimaryName>, in RepeatRRNoDupes()
113 &AssemblerTest::GetRegName<RegisterView::kUseSecondaryName>, in Repeatrr()
114 &AssemblerTest::GetRegName<RegisterView::kUseSecondaryName>, in Repeatrr()
122 &AssemblerTest::GetRegName<RegisterView::kUseTertiaryName>, in Repeatww()
123 &AssemblerTest::GetRegName<RegisterView::kUseTertiaryName>, in Repeatww()
131 &AssemblerTest::GetRegName<RegisterView::kUseQuaternaryName>, in Repeatbb()
132 &AssemblerTest::GetRegName<RegisterView::kUseQuaternaryName>, in Repeatbb()
141 &AssemblerTest::GetRegName<RegisterView::kUsePrimaryName>, in RepeatRRR()
142 &AssemblerTest::GetRegName<RegisterView::kUsePrimaryName>, in RepeatRRR()
143 &AssemblerTest::GetRegName<RegisterView::kUsePrimaryName>, in RepeatRRR()
151 &AssemblerTest::GetRegName<RegisterView::kUseSecondaryName>, in Repeatrb()
152 &AssemblerTest::GetRegName<RegisterView::kUseQuaternaryName>, in Repeatrb()
160 &AssemblerTest::GetRegName<RegisterView::kUsePrimaryName>, in RepeatRr()
161 &AssemblerTest::GetRegName<RegisterView::kUseSecondaryName>, in RepeatRr()
186 std::string (AssemblerTest::*GetName1)(const Reg1&),
187 std::string (AssemblerTest::*GetName2)(const Reg2&),
241 std::string (AssemblerTest::*GetName1)(const Reg1&), in RepeatTemplatedRegistersImmBits()
242 std::string (AssemblerTest::*GetName2)(const Reg2&), in RepeatTemplatedRegistersImmBits()
243 std::string (AssemblerTest::*GetName3)(const Reg3&), in RepeatTemplatedRegistersImmBits()
302 std::string (AssemblerTest::*GetName1)(const Reg1&), in RepeatTemplatedImmBitsRegisters()
303 std::string (AssemblerTest::*GetName2)(const Reg2&), in RepeatTemplatedImmBitsRegisters()
356 std::string (AssemblerTest::*GetName)(const RegType&), in RepeatTemplatedRegisterImmBits()
404 &AssemblerTest::GetRegName<RegisterView::kUsePrimaryName>,
405 &AssemblerTest::GetRegName<RegisterView::kUsePrimaryName>,
420 &AssemblerTest::GetRegName<RegisterView::kUsePrimaryName>,
421 &AssemblerTest::GetRegName<RegisterView::kUsePrimaryName>,
422 &AssemblerTest::GetRegName<RegisterView::kUsePrimaryName>,
432 &AssemblerTest::GetRegName<RegisterView::kUsePrimaryName>,
446 &AssemblerTest::GetFPRegName,
447 &AssemblerTest::GetRegName<RegisterView::kUsePrimaryName>,
456 &AssemblerTest::GetFPRegName, in RepeatFF()
457 &AssemblerTest::GetFPRegName, in RepeatFF()
466 &AssemblerTest::GetFPRegName, in RepeatFFF()
467 &AssemblerTest::GetFPRegName, in RepeatFFF()
468 &AssemblerTest::GetFPRegName, in RepeatFFF()
478 &AssemblerTest::GetFPRegName, in RepeatFFR()
479 &AssemblerTest::GetFPRegName, in RepeatFFR()
480 &AssemblerTest::GetRegName<RegisterView::kUsePrimaryName>, in RepeatFFR()
490 &AssemblerTest::GetFPRegName, in RepeatFFI()
491 &AssemblerTest::GetFPRegName, in RepeatFFI()
504 &AssemblerTest::GetFPRegName, in RepeatFFIb()
505 &AssemblerTest::GetFPRegName, in RepeatFFIb()
516 &AssemblerTest::GetFPRegName, in RepeatIbFF()
517 &AssemblerTest::GetFPRegName, in RepeatIbFF()
526 &AssemblerTest::GetFPRegName, in RepeatFR()
527 &AssemblerTest::GetRegName<RegisterView::kUsePrimaryName>, in RepeatFR()
535 &AssemblerTest::GetFPRegName, in RepeatFr()
536 &AssemblerTest::GetRegName<RegisterView::kUseSecondaryName>, in RepeatFr()
544 &AssemblerTest::GetRegName<RegisterView::kUsePrimaryName>, in RepeatRF()
545 &AssemblerTest::GetFPRegName, in RepeatRF()
553 &AssemblerTest::GetRegName<RegisterView::kUseSecondaryName>, in RepeatrF()
554 &AssemblerTest::GetFPRegName, in RepeatrF()
596 &AssemblerTest::GetVecRegName, in RepeatVV()
597 &AssemblerTest::GetVecRegName, in RepeatVV()
606 &AssemblerTest::GetVecRegName, in RepeatVVV()
607 &AssemblerTest::GetVecRegName, in RepeatVVV()
608 &AssemblerTest::GetVecRegName, in RepeatVVV()
617 &AssemblerTest::GetVecRegName, in RepeatVR()
618 &AssemblerTest::GetRegName<RegisterView::kUsePrimaryName>, in RepeatVR()
630 &AssemblerTest::GetVecRegName,
646 &AssemblerTest::GetVecRegName,
647 &AssemblerTest::GetRegName<RegisterView::kUsePrimaryName>,
664 &AssemblerTest::GetRegName<RegisterView::kUsePrimaryName>,
665 &AssemblerTest::GetVecRegName,
680 &AssemblerTest::GetVecRegName,
681 &AssemblerTest::GetVecRegName,
733 AssemblerTest() {} in AssemblerTest() function
873 return RepeatTemplatedMem<Addr>(f, a, &AssemblerTest::GetAddrName, fmt); in RepeatA()
889 return RepeatTemplatedMemImm<Addr>(f, imm_bytes, a, &AssemblerTest::GetAddrName, fmt); in RepeatAI()
906 &AssemblerTest::GetRegName<RegisterView::kUsePrimaryName>, in RepeatRA()
907 &AssemblerTest::GetAddrName, in RepeatRA()
925 &AssemblerTest::GetRegName<RegisterView::kUseSecondaryName>, in RepeatrA()
926 &AssemblerTest::GetAddrName, in RepeatrA()
944 &AssemblerTest::GetRegName<RegisterView::kUseTertiaryName>, in RepeatwA()
945 &AssemblerTest::GetAddrName, in RepeatwA()
963 &AssemblerTest::GetRegName<RegisterView::kUseQuaternaryName>, in RepeatbA()
964 &AssemblerTest::GetAddrName, in RepeatbA()
982 &AssemblerTest::GetFPRegName, in RepeatFA()
983 &AssemblerTest::GetAddrName, in RepeatFA()
1001 &AssemblerTest::GetAddrName, in RepeatAR()
1002 &AssemblerTest::GetRegName<RegisterView::kUsePrimaryName>, in RepeatAR()
1020 &AssemblerTest::GetAddrName, in RepeatAr()
1021 &AssemblerTest::GetRegName<RegisterView::kUseSecondaryName>, in RepeatAr()
1039 &AssemblerTest::GetAddrName, in RepeatAw()
1040 &AssemblerTest::GetRegName<RegisterView::kUseTertiaryName>, in RepeatAw()
1058 &AssemblerTest::GetAddrName, in RepeatAb()
1059 &AssemblerTest::GetRegName<RegisterView::kUseQuaternaryName>, in RepeatAb()
1077 &AssemblerTest::GetAddrName, in RepeatAF()
1078 &AssemblerTest::GetFPRegName, in RepeatAF()
1085 std::string (AssemblerTest::*GetAName)(const AddrType&), in RepeatTemplatedMem()
1115 std::string (AssemblerTest::*GetAName)(const AddrType&), in RepeatTemplatedMemImm()
1157 std::string (AssemblerTest::*GetRName)(const RegType&), in RepeatTemplatedRegMem()
1158 std::string (AssemblerTest::*GetAName)(const AddrType&), in RepeatTemplatedRegMem()
1196 std::string (AssemblerTest::*GetAName)(const AddrType&), in RepeatTemplatedMemReg()
1197 std::string (AssemblerTest::*GetRName)(const RegType&), in RepeatTemplatedMemReg()
1238 std::string (AssemblerTest::*GetName)(const RegType&), in RepeatTemplatedRegister()
1267 std::string (AssemblerTest::*GetName1)(const Reg1&), in RepeatTemplatedRegisters()
1268 std::string (AssemblerTest::*GetName2)(const Reg2&), in RepeatTemplatedRegisters()
1307 std::string (AssemblerTest::*GetName1)(const Reg1&), in RepeatTemplatedRegistersNoDupes()
1308 std::string (AssemblerTest::*GetName2)(const Reg2&), in RepeatTemplatedRegistersNoDupes()
1349 std::string (AssemblerTest::*GetName1)(const Reg1&), in RepeatTemplatedRegisters()
1350 std::string (AssemblerTest::*GetName2)(const Reg2&), in RepeatTemplatedRegisters()
1351 std::string (AssemblerTest::*GetName3)(const Reg3&), in RepeatTemplatedRegisters()
1396 std::string (AssemblerTest::*GetName1)(const Reg1&), in RepeatTemplatedRegistersImm()
1397 std::string (AssemblerTest::*GetName2)(const Reg2&), in RepeatTemplatedRegistersImm()
1563 DISALLOW_COPY_AND_ASSIGN(AssemblerTest);